Dominik Tejnor (born January 28, 1994) is a Czech professional ice hockey defenceman. He formerly played with Piráti Chomutov in the Czech Extraliga from 2013-2017, and is now a member of HC JME Znojemští Orli of the Czech 2.Liga.
Tejnor made his Czech Extraliga debut playing with Piráti Chomutov debut during the 2013–14 Czech Extraliga season.[1]
